Beckson Thirsty-Mate Manual Bilge Pump 36" | Boat Supply Store
When standard bilge pumps fail or power is unavailable, this Beckson Thirsty-Mate pump provides a critical manual dewatering solution. Its self-priming design and 13 GPM flow rate, achieved with just 4 strokes per gallon, ensure efficient water removal even in challenging conditions. Constructed from durable, non-conductive polyvinyl, this 36-inch pump resists corrosion and rust, making it ideal for use in harsh marine environments from the Gulf Intracoastal Waterway to the Great Lakes.

Specifications
| Product Specifications | |
|---|---|
| Length | 36 inches |
| Diameter | 1-3/4 inches |
| Flow Rate | 13 GPM (Gallons Per Minute) |
| Stroke Efficiency | 4 strokes per gallon |
| Hose Length | 72 inches |
| Material | Non-conductive, rust-proof, corrosion-resistant polyvinyl |
| Maximum Temperature | 120°F (49°C) |
| Valve Type | Removable foot valve |

Common Concerns Answered
Is the hose difficult to use in cold weather?
While the flexible reinforced hose is designed for marine use, it may exhibit some stiffness in colder temperatures. Storing the pump indoors or using a mild heating source can mitigate this temporarily.
Will the 36" pump reach deep bilges on larger vessels?
The 36" pump length is standard for many applications. For very deep bilges, it is common practice to extend the intake hose or consider a longer pump model if available.
How does its flow rate compare to electric bilge pumps?
This manual pump delivers 13 GPM through user effort, which is significantly less than high-capacity electric pumps (e.g., 500 GPH). However, its reliability during power failures or as a primary dewatering tool is unparalleled for its class.
